Output ebe4c82b58cb53766ea1684f6fecf8eecb1f3b73a255ec11442d43e659b9fbde:0

value
750041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 327a3066d7a0ca812d1f021a90b956eceaf9a42f OP_EQUAL
address
36Hv5yq8usP9vsD2UhStvHnSHyUnJ523Cq
transaction
ebe4c82b58cb53766ea1684f6fecf8eecb1f3b73a255ec11442d43e659b9fbde
confirmations
83265
spent
true